:“笔试系统(三级数据库技术)”
中的“笔试系统(三级数据库技术)模拟软件”表明这是一个用于帮助考生准备三级数据库技术考试的模拟测试平台。这个系统可能包含各种模拟试题、历年真题,以及相关的学习资源,旨在帮助用户熟悉考试格式,提升对数据库技术的理解和应用能力。
:“笔试系统(三级数据库技术)”再次强调了这个软件的主要功能和目标群体,即针对想要通过三级数据库技术考试的学习者。
【压缩包子文件的文件名称列表】:由于只有一个条目“笔试系统(三级数据库技术)”,可以推测压缩包内可能包含该笔试系统的安装文件或软件本身,或者是相关资料的集合,如PDF文档、练习题库、答案解析等。
接下来,我们将深入探讨“三级数据库技术”这一主题中可能涵盖的重要知识点:
1. 数据库基本概念:包括数据库的定义、分类(如关系型数据库、非关系型数据库)、数据库管理系统(DBMS)的作用,以及数据库设计的基本原则。
2. 关系数据库模型:重点讲解关系数据模型,包括关系、元组、属性、键和超键、候选键、主键、外键等概念,以及ER模型(实体-关系模型)。
3. SQL语言:SQL是用于操作和管理数据库的标准语言,包括数据查询、数据更新、数据插入和删除,以及视图、存储过程、触发器等高级特性。
4. 数据库设计:强调需求分析、概念设计(如用E-R图表示)、逻辑设计(转换为关系模式)和物理设计,还包括范式理论,如第一范式(1NF)、第二范式(2NF)、第三范式(3NF)等。
5. 数据库安全性与完整性:如何设置用户权限、角色管理,以及完整性约束(实体完整性、参照完整性和用户定义完整性),防止数据的不合法修改。
6. 数据库备份与恢复:包括备份策略(如完全备份、增量备份和差异备份)、恢复技术(如简单恢复模型、完整恢复模型和大容量日志恢复模型)。
7. 数据库性能优化:索引的创建与管理、查询优化、存储优化和并发控制策略(如事务、锁机制)。
8. 数据库系统架构:分布式数据库、云数据库以及集群和复制的概念,理解这些在大规模数据处理中的重要性。
9. 数据仓库与数据挖掘:数据仓库的层次结构、OLAP(在线分析处理)操作,以及数据挖掘的基本方法和算法。
10. NoSQL数据库:非关系型数据库的种类(如键值对、文档型、列族和图形数据库)及其适用场景,对比与关系型数据库的区别。
通过上述知识点的学习和模拟考试的实践,考生将能够系统地掌握三级数据库技术,并提高应试能力。